Boxing Helena - Critical Reception

Critical Reception

Boxing Helena currently holds a 19% "rotten" rating on Rotten Tomatoes based on 31 reviews.

The film was nominated for the Grand Jury Prize at the 1993 Sundance Film Festival. However, the media critically mauled it on its release. Boxing Helena won Worst Director for Jennifer Lynch at the 14th Golden Raspberry Awards in 1994.

The film performed poorly at the box office.

The exception was critic Gene Siskel who, on the TV show "Siskel & Ebert", admitted "I went to the theater to see it expecting the worst", and called it, "a brave little movie that explored the provocative issue of how some frustrated men channel their inability to love a woman into cruelty."
